Company Overview

Established in 1975, Delta Galil Industries is a global manufacturer and marketer of Private Label apparel products for men, women and children, as well as owner of leading fashion brands such as 7 For All Mankind, Schiesser, PJ Salvage, Eminence, Delta and more.

With an eclectic offering of made-to-order products, Delta Galil’s range includes intimate apparel for men & women, active wear, socks, kids & baby wear. We are proud to have contributed to the success of Walmart, Target, and Marks & Spencer, as well as leading fashion brands such as Calvin Klein, Nike, Victoria’s Secret and many more. Delta Galil also sells its products under brand names licensed to the company including Adidas, Wolford, Polo Ralph Lauren, Wilson, Maidenform, Tommy Hilfiger and others.

Position Overview

The Sourcing and Production Manager will lead Sourcing and Production functions, as well as cross-functional collaboration to drive right product, at the right cost, delivered on time.

Responsibilities

  • Responsible for costing and negotiating
  • Oversee the Production process from development to order placement through delivery
  • Work closely with suppliers on supply or delivery issues or developments
  • Supports management on process flow and implementations
  • Responsible for materials staging, order placement, and delivery confirmation with Mill and Factories
  • Responsible for leading cross-functional efforts to complete the approval process from completed BOM handoff from design, for color and components approvals, technical follow up, fit approvals, pre-production, testing and TOP approvals
  • Responsible for ship modes and vessel approvals to ensure on time delivery
  • Partners with Offshore Merchandising and QA teams to ensure quality of product from start of production through shipping
  • Responsible for program placement with overseas mills, factories, and offices in a timely manner, with proper program specific TNAs and with the right capacity allocation and production planning, to meet contracted deliveries. In Season Collaboration with Regional Production teams on Production status/accuracy.
  • Oversees the timely update of POs in the system. Enforces the practice of timely bookings by factories, and responsible for the approval of correct vessel schedules, in line with customer deliveries.
